Gutter Downspout Unclogging in Bergen County, NJ
Gutter downspout unclogging services focus on clearing blockages that prevent rainwater from flowing properly through the downspouts and away from the foundation of a property. These services typically address issues such as leaves, debris, dirt, or nests that accumulate inside the downspouts, causing water to back up and potentially lead to water damage, erosion, or basement flooding. Projects can range from routine maintenance to emergency clearings following heavy storms, ensuring that the drainage system functions effectively and protects the property’s structural integrity.

Gutter Downspout Unclogging Questions
What causes gutter downspouts to clog? Debris such as leaves, twigs, and dirt can block downspouts, preventing proper water flow during rainstorms.
How can clogged downspouts affect a property? Blockages can lead to water overflow, foundation damage, and water intrusion into the building.
What are common signs of a clogged downspout? Overflowing water, sagging gutters, and water pooling around the foundation are typical indicators.
Why should gutter downspouts be regularly maintained? Regular maintenance helps prevent clogs, protects the property’s foundation, and ensures proper drainage.
